Output ecb63a73aa66e67e5ddf96def5681118bf359cfa1c3d5f873fb4bcbaac580a04:0

value
173144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e7b634b737f74d8c0476fb93f5d788c43713834b9e09efd86463efd80876946f
address
bc1pu7mrfdeh7axccprklwflt4ugcsm38q6tncy7lkryv0haszrkj3hscflkvh
transaction
ecb63a73aa66e67e5ddf96def5681118bf359cfa1c3d5f873fb4bcbaac580a04
spent
true